Lebanon, Israel hold talks in Rome on implementing framework deal

Lebanon and Israel have resumed talks in Rome, with Beirut hoping for progress towards securing an Israeli withdrawal from southern Lebanon under a United States-brokered deal, although expectations for swift progress remain low.
Officials from both countries began two days of meetings at the US embassy in the Italian capital on Tuesday to discuss how to implement the framework agreement aimed at ending the war in Lebanon, Lebanese officials told the Reuters news agency.
